Quarterly National Household Survey Quarter 1 2011
 
Summary of headline results - Q1 2011
| Main Results Q1 2011 | January-March 2011 | Annual Change | 
| Employment | 1,804,200 | -53,400 | 
| Unemployed |    295,700 | +20,700 | 
| Unemployment rate |      14.1% |   +1.2pp | 
| In labour force | 2,099,900 |  -32,800 | 
| Not in labour force | 1,407,700 | +24,400 | 
| Labour force participation rate |      59.9% |    -0.8pp | 
pp=percentage points
Number of Persons Unemployed
- The seasonally adjusted unemployment rate decreased from 14.8% to 14.0% between the fourth quarter of 2010 and the first quarter of 2011 with the seasonally adjusted number of persons unemployed decreasing by 21,900 (-6.9%) from 317,900 to 296,000 over the same period. This partially reverses the increase in unemployment recorded on a seasonally adjusted basis between the third and fourth quarters of 2010 when the seasonally adjusted unemployment rate had increased from 13.5% to 14.8%. - Male unemployment increased by 6,900 (+3.5%) to 201,800 over the year while female unemployment increased by 13,600 (+17.0%) to 93,800.
- The long-term unemployment rate increased from 5.3% to 7.8% over the year to Q1 2011. Long-term unemployment accounted for 55.1% of total unemployment in Q1 2011 compared with 40.9% a year earlier and 22.0% in the first quarter of 2009.
Number of Persons in Employment
- The number of employed persons in the first quarter of 2011 was 1,804,200, an annual decrease of 53,400 or 2.9%. This compares with an annual decrease of 3.4% in the previous quarter and a decrease of 5.5% in the year to Q1 2010.
- On a seasonally adjusted basis, employment fell by 9,300 (-0.5%) in the quarter. This follows on from a seasonally adjusted fall in employment of 12,600 (-0.7%) in Q4 2010.
Labour Force
- The total number of persons in the labour force in the first quarter of 2011 was 2,099,900, representing a decrease of 32,800 (-1.5%) over the year. This compares with an annual labour force decrease of 55,700 (-2.5%) in Q1 2010.
